Born of ashes

The Phoenix. A bird famed for its rebirth. How often will it die and be rebirth? A hundred? A thousand? Maybe a million? A hundred million? What for? Why does a bird powerful enough to go toe to toe with gods and dragons willingly chose to die and be reborn? Time and time again? A dragon will never give up on life. Its dragon force is made for that. So why? I will tell you why.

We don't merely call ourselves Phoenix because of our flames, after all. No, it's because we are mostly Phoenix. long ago, there was a foolish Phoenix, who, like many males, fell in love with a woman he shouldn't have. Her name was Reyna. She was named after a title her father holds. She wasn't especially intelligent or breathtaking gorgeous. Though, her demeanor was what set her apart from her many siblings and cousins. They say being in her presence was like being in front of a God. No one dared be disrespectful or insolent with her. So high was her dignity that her vengeful godly stepmother promised to come for her last. Her reply was, 'Do hurry. I can only wait so long'. Which earned her a 'gift', she didn't mind.

After living her life alongside her mate. A proud Phoenix. She met her end surrounded by her lover and maternal family and friends. Her gift was not to have children. Something the proud woman only lamented in her dead bed. After she was gone, her husband, full of grief, burned both of their bodies. From the ashes, two figures emerge. One was a female Phoenix, and the other was a boy. Who would later go on to sire the Phoenix clan.

Why am I giving you such a long background story, you may ask? it's because a Phoenix only typically rebirth when it truly wishes to die and start over or give new life.

It sounds great, right? WRONG! We inherited the Phoenix traits alongside 'her' godly blood. Which served to only serve to further increase the Phoenix destructive power, not their rebirth genes. If someone in my clan attempts to rebirth, they most certainly only combust to death, leaving nothing but ashes behind.

The worst part is that if one of us were to experience overwhelming emotions or deep deep sorrow, it may trigger the combustion gene. There are no warning signs at all. One moment you are there, the next only a handful of ashes remains. Some are lucky enough to make it back, albeit as a baby with no memories or start with the body of a small child.

That's why right now I'm facing another great challenge. Ladies and gentlemen, I not only won the gamble, but I rebirth into the body of an eighteen-year-old woman.
